What is High-Definition Gaming?
High-definition gaming refers to the use of advanced graphics processing units (GPUs) and software techniques to create detailed, lifelike environments and characters. HD games are characterized by their high-resolution textures, complex lighting effects, and smooth frame rates, making them more engaging and realistic than ever before.

Technological Advancements Driving High-Definition Gaming
Several technological advancements have contributed to the development of high-definition gaming. Some of the key innovations include:
- Graphics Processing Units (GPUs) : The latest generation of GPUs offers significantly improved performance and power efficiency, enabling developers to create complex graphics and physics simulations.
- Cloud Gaming : Cloud-based gaming platforms allow for seamless streaming of games to any device with an internet connection, eliminating the need for expensive hardware upgrades.
- Ray Tracing : This advanced rendering technique enables realistic lighting effects, reflections, and shadows, creating a more immersive game environment.
The Future of High-Definition Gaming
As technology continues to advance, we can expect even more impressive graphics in future games. Some potential developments on the horizon include:
- 8K Resolution : With 8K resolution offering four times the number of pixels as 4K, developers will be able to create incredibly detailed and realistic game worlds.
- Artificial Intelligence (AI) : AI-powered game engines will enable more sophisticated character behavior, dynamic environments, and responsive gameplay.
- Virtual Reality (VR) and Augmented Reality (AR) : As VR and AR technology improves, we can expect even more immersive and interactive gaming experiences.
